The former politician explained that the situations in Ukraine and Israel cannot be compared because Kyiv did not threaten Russia’s existence.

“I don’t quite agree that Israel does not adhere to international law. When a country’s existence is threatened by Iran or Hamas, it’s not so easy to respond strictly according to international law. If some are allowed to declare they want to destroy the state of Israel, then Israel must have the ability to defend itself,” Merkel said.

At the same time, she emphasized that Russia’s invasion of Ukraine violates international law.
